As you probably already know, the USA is in foul trouble going into their next match. Jermaine Jones saw a straight red, and Bobby Wood and Alejandro Bedoya received second yellows in the tournament, meaning all three players will be unavailable for the semi.

US Captain Michael Bradley was wearing a rainbow-striped armband during the match against Ecuador, in memory of the victims of the Orlando nightclub shooting and their families. The LGBT community was of course struck particularly hard by the tragedy, and it was great to see such a visible and strong display of support.

Major League Soccer

Watching Argentina recently (and with such a long break from MLS), you may have forgotten about the other Higuain. Things are not going quite as well with Federico, who will miss 5-7 weeks after undergoing sports hernia surgery. Columbus is in a world of hurt this season.

Don't know much about sports hernias? Massive Report has you covered, all the way down to a photo of the surgery.

DC United is said to have made an offer for Costa Rican striker Jonathan McDonald, who plays at LD Alajualense. The 34-year-old's arrival might signal a current DC striker would be on the outs.

Vincent Nogueira has left the Philadelphia Union and returned to France. The two parties agreed to terminate his contract due to personal health issues.

Lucas Melano may not be headed to Boca Juniors after all. According to Merritt Paulson's twitter ravings, Boca wanted Melano on a "free loan."

USOC and CCL

CONCACAF Champions' League will now pay out $500,000 to the winner, making it the most lucrative competition in the region for an MLS team to win (more than USOC and MLS Cup).
